    Writivism Short Story Prize 2018 shortlist announced.

    The Writivism Short Story Prize 2018 shortlist was announced on July 21, 2018. Those in the running for the prize are Mbogo Ireri (Kenya), Mali Kambandu (Zambia), and Obinna Jones (Nigeria).     The Writivism Short Story Prize 2015 Longlist

    The long list for the 2015 Writivism Short Story Prize, selected from a record 277 entries, was announced last Friday afternoon. The panel of judges for this year’s prize chaired by Chika Unigwe comprised Mukoma wa Ngugi, Tendai Huchu, Ainehi Edoro, and Rachel Zadok.
